    Mike builds an RC4WD Marlin Crawler TF2

    By now everyone knows of the new Marlin Crawler TF2, I was enough to get my hands on one a bit early and have been working on it a little bit to make it even cooler.

    Things Ive done

    -Trimmed front fenders to match 1:1
    -Yota scale locking front hubs
    -Pardonmyn000b fender well and radiator support
    -RC4WD LED light kit
    -RC4WD Warn winch
    -CChand interior kit

    Worked on the CCHand interior kit a little bit each night this week. I really do love CCHand products but the tiny screws are not that fun haha. I detailed the interior using model paint and fine point sharpie markers. The interior kit comes with an automatic looking shifter...that obviously wasnt going to cut it so I am going to scratch up some toyota shifters tonight. I flocked the seats, came out pretty good.
